Marvel vs. Capcom: Clash of Super Heroes is a fast-paced 2D fighting game that brings together characters from Capcom’s video game franchises and Marvel Comics. Players form a team of two fighters who switch in and out of battle, each with unique moves and special attacks. The Dreamcast version replicates the arcade experience with smooth animation, high-quality visuals, and fluid gameplay.
The game introduces the “Variable Cross” technique, allowing players to have both characters fight simultaneously for a limited time, increasing the strategic depth. Also, assistance attacks from randomly assigned guest characters add variety to combat. The Hyper Combo gauge enables powerful team-up super moves that can turn the tide of battle.
Multiple game modes are included: Arcade, Versus for head-to-head battles, Survival, Training, and Cross Fever—a four-player tag mode exclusive to the Dreamcast version. The arcade-perfect port was praised for its speed and responsiveness, making it one of the standout fighters on the Dreamcast console.
